    TVES closed today

    Tahoe Valley Elementary School will be closed today because of a water pump failure. It is too soon to know if the closure will be for more than Tuesday. Updates will be available on Lake Tahoe Unified School District’s website. All other schools in the district are open. — Lake Tahoe News staff report
